发展跳远爆发力的生理学基础及其训练方法  被引量:20

摘  要:肌肉绝对力量、运动速度 ,运动中枢同步调节 ,Ⅱ型肌纤维发展 ,磷酸原系统供能能力是决定跳远运动员爆发力的生理基础。长期系统合理的训练 ,将在中枢神经系统和肌肉运动速度的协调中产生专门性适应变化 ,提高速度性力量。根据 17年来跳远教学与训练的实践体会 ,提出杠铃力量练习、跳跃练习 (速度跳跃练习和远度跳跃练习 ) ,跳深练习、踝关节力量练习、关键肌群力量练习等是发展跳远爆发力的有效训练方法。The absolute muscle force, movement speed, synchronistic regulation of motor nerve Center, the rate and area of Ⅱ type muscle fore, the supplying energy ability of phosphagen system are the physiological foundation of athletes' power in long jump. Systematic, rational training for long jump will produce changes of special adaptation in the harmony between central nervous system and muscle movement speed, so that it will improve speed force. Through 17 year experience of long jump teaching and training, the author raised the following training methods which are very effective in developing the power in long jump: barbell training, deep jumping training, jumping training, ankle joint strength training, main muscle group strength training.
